Output 8d958b3c57278768d9234cf73b0eec880243539e89028bb02e29acc06e0ba149:1

value
32988600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4148b2ef033cebafc0e1af65edce417cf34fd150 OP_EQUAL
address
37eCwE18fMxXUAdzHwwFeT8gkujjSEdPdH
transaction
8d958b3c57278768d9234cf73b0eec880243539e89028bb02e29acc06e0ba149
spent
true